What Affects the Cost of Pre-Owned iPhones in 2026?

The demand for pre-owned smartphones continues to grow as buyers look for premium features at a lower cost. In 2026, the market for used Apple devices is stronger than ever, but pricing can vary significantly between sellers and models. Understanding what influences the cost of a second-hand iPhone helps buyers make smart purchasing decisions and sellers set competitive rates.

Below are the key factors that determine how much a pre-owned iPhone is worth this year.

Model and Generation

The most important factor affecting resale value is the specific model and generation. Newer models such as the iPhone 15 Pro or iPhone 14 naturally command higher prices than older versions like the iPhone 11.

Each new release introduces faster processors, improved cameras, and better battery efficiency. Because of these upgrades, older generations gradually decrease in value. However, certain models remain popular due to their balanced performance and affordability, which helps them retain steady resale demand.

Storage capacity also plays a role. A 256GB or 512GB version will typically cost more than a 64GB or 128GB variant of the same model.

Physical Condition

The physical appearance of a device has a direct impact on its pricing. Buyers are willing to pay more for phones that look clean and well maintained.

Key aspects of condition include:

  • Scratches on the screen or body

  • Dents or frame damage

  • Camera lens condition

  • Functionality of buttons and speakers

Devices categorized as “like new” or “excellent condition” often sell at significantly higher prices compared to phones with visible wear and tear. Even minor cosmetic damage can reduce the resale value.

Battery Health

Battery performance is a major consideration in 2026. Apple devices display battery health percentage, which gives buyers a clear indication of remaining capacity.

A battery health level above 90 percent usually supports a stronger price. Devices below 80 percent may require battery replacement soon, which lowers their value. Buyers prefer phones that can last a full day without charging, so strong battery performance adds to resale appeal.

Warranty and Service History

Warranty coverage can increase buyer confidence. If a pre-owned iPhone is still under official manufacturer warranty or includes extended coverage like AppleCare+, it often sells for more.

Service history is equally important. Devices that have been repaired using genuine parts tend to maintain better value. On the other hand, phones repaired with non-original components may see a drop in pricing due to potential performance or compatibility concerns.

Clear documentation of repairs or part replacements helps justify asking prices.

Market Demand and Supply

Pricing is also influenced by overall market conditions. If a particular model becomes highly popular due to performance, camera quality, or gaming capability, demand increases and prices stay stable.

For example, when a new iPhone is launched by Apple Inc., many users upgrade and sell their older devices. This increases supply in the second-hand market, which can temporarily reduce prices.

Seasonal demand also plays a role. Prices often fluctuate around major sales events or back-to-school periods when buyers actively search for affordable smartphones.

Network Compatibility and Unlock Status

Unlocked devices generally have higher value compared to carrier-locked phones. An unlocked iPhone can be used with multiple network providers, making it more attractive to buyers.

Carrier-locked phones limit flexibility and may reduce the resale price. Buyers prefer devices that are ready to use without restrictions.

Original Accessories and Packaging

Including the original box, charger, and accessories can positively influence resale value. While not mandatory, complete packaging adds trust and improves perceived value.

Buyers often associate full packaging with better care and authenticity. Even small details like original cables or documentation can make a difference when negotiating price.

Software Support and Updates

Software compatibility is critical in determining long-term value. iPhones that continue to receive the latest iOS updates retain stronger demand.

When a device no longer supports new operating system updates, its price drops significantly. Buyers prefer models that can receive security patches and feature updates for at least a few more years.

This is why mid-generation models often hold value better than much older ones.

Storage Trends and Usage Patterns

Modern users consume more storage due to high-resolution photos, videos, and apps. As a result, higher storage variants are increasingly preferred in 2026.

Devices with lower storage capacity may still sell well but usually at reduced pricing compared to higher-capacity models. Storage flexibility has become an important decision factor for buyers.

Overall Device Authenticity

Authenticity and verification impact pricing in the resale market. Phones that pass diagnostic tests and have no iCloud lock issues command higher prices.

Buyers are cautious about activation locks, blacklisted IMEI numbers, or counterfeit parts. Verified and certified pre-owned devices generally cost more because they reduce purchasing risk.

Conclusion

The cost of a pre-owned iPhone in 2026 depends on multiple factors including model generation, condition, battery health, warranty status, market demand, and software support. Buyers who understand these elements can identify fair pricing and avoid overpaying. Sellers who maintain their devices well and provide proper documentation can secure better resale value.
